{"title":"Tutorial Statement","authors":"B. Palmer, M. Krishnan, Abhinav Vishnu","doi":"10.1109/IPDPS.2011.423","DOIUrl":null,"url":null,"abstract":"This tutorial will provide an overview of the Global Arrays (GA) programming toolkit and describe its capabilities, performance, and the use of GA in high performance computing applications. The tutorial will review basic concepts in onesided communication and Global Address Space languages and will discuss basic setup and elementary communication using GA. More advanced topics, including global counters, non-blocking communication, and sparse data structures will also be discussed. If time permits, the tutorial will also present new/advanced capabilities and ongoing research activities.","PeriodicalId":355100,"journal":{"name":"2011 IEEE International Parallel & Distributed Processing Symposium","volume":"10 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2011-05-16","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2011 IEEE International Parallel & Distributed Processing Symposium","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/IPDPS.2011.423","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 0
Abstract
This tutorial will provide an overview of the Global Arrays (GA) programming toolkit and describe its capabilities, performance, and the use of GA in high performance computing applications. The tutorial will review basic concepts in onesided communication and Global Address Space languages and will discuss basic setup and elementary communication using GA. More advanced topics, including global counters, non-blocking communication, and sparse data structures will also be discussed. If time permits, the tutorial will also present new/advanced capabilities and ongoing research activities.